Abstract

The invention discloses a cylinder lifting mechanism which comprises a supporting block, a cylinder, a bracket and a fixed plate. One end of the cylinder is fixed on the bracket; the bottom of the supporting block is provided with guide assemblies; each guide assembly comprises an upper connecting block, a lower connecting block and a gear; the upper end of each upper connecting block is hinged at the bottom of the supporting block; the lower end of each upper connecting block is hinged with the corresponding lower connecting block; the joints of the upper connecting blocks and the lower connecting blocks are provided with U-shaped pulling blocks; the other ends of the U-shaped pulling blocks are fixedly connected at the piston protruding end of the cylinder; the gears are arranged at the bottom ends of the corresponding lower connecting blocks; two groups of guide assemblies are provided and symmetrically arranged at the bottom of the supporting block; and the gears are meshed. The cylinder lifting mechanism is compact in structure, occupies a small machine station space and can be used for implementing supporting for a heating device fixing pillar in the overlapping process of hollow boards; when the hollow boards are placed into or take out of a machine station, the lifting mechanism is descended to the bottom of the machine station and very convenient to operate; and the cylinder lifting mechanism is simple, stable and accurate to drive and easy to control.

The specific embodiment
Below in conjunction with accompanying drawing the present invention is described.
Accompanying drawing 1,2,3 is a kind of cylinder type lifting mechanism of the present invention; Comprise back-up block 1, cylinder 6, carriage 13, fixed head 14; Cylinder 6 one ends are fixed on the bottom of board 15 through carriage 13, and back-up block 1 top is used to support heater circle fixed column 16, and the bottom is provided with guidance set 2; Said guidance set 2 comprises contiguous block 3, lower connecting block 4, first bearing pin 10, second bearing pin 11, the 3rd bearing pin 12, gear; Said upward contiguous block 3 is hinged on the bottom of back-up block 1 through first bearing pin 10; Said upward contiguous block 3 is hinged with lower connecting block 4 through second bearing pin 11; The two ends of said second bearing pin 11 also are connected with U-shaped pulling block 5; Said U-shaped pulling block 5 other ends are fixedly connected on piston rod 7 external parts of cylinder 6; Lower connecting block 4 bottoms are hinged on the fixed head 14 through the 3rd bearing pin 12, and lower connecting block 4 bottoms also are connected with gear; Said guidance set 2 has two groups, is symmetricly set on the bottom of back-up block 1; Gear in said two groups of guidance sets 2 is meshing with each other.
When cylinder type lifting mechanism rose or descends, cylinder 6 drove through piston rod 7 that U-shaped pulling blocks 5 inwardly promote or outside wherein contiguous block 3, lower connecting block 4 on a group of pulling, and lower connecting block 4 drives first gear 8 and rotates; First gear 8 and 9 engagements of second gear; Drive second gear 9 and rotate, last contiguous block 3, lower connecting block 4 that second gear 9 drives another group rotate, and realize rising or descending motion; The structural design of two groups of guidance sets 2 makes its transmission more steadily, accurately.
